Minecraft प्लगइन Geyser-Spigot

Geyser-Spigot और उन सर्वरों की जानकारी जहां यह मिला

🔌 Geyser-Spigot के बारे में

Geyser-Spigot, Geyser का Spigot/Paper प्लेटफ़ॉर्म build है: एक protocol translator जो Geyser को server-side plugin के रूप में चलाकर Minecraft: Bedrock Edition clients को Java Edition server से connect होने देता है। यह Spigot-compatible server JARs के अंदर चलता है और एक Bedrock listener प्रदान करता है जो Bedrock protocol traffic को host server के लिए Java protocol traffic में बदलता है।

🎯 उद्देश्य

Crossplay क्षमता देना ताकि server owners अलग proxy process के बिना Java server पर Bedrock खिलाड़ियों को स्वीकार कर सकें। यह Bedrock और Java editions के बीच protocol incompatibility की मुख्य समस्या को हल करता है।

⚙️ सुविधाएँ

  • Spigot/Paper plugin के रूप में चलता है (plugins/ में JAR रखें और restart करें)।
  • Bedrock protocol traffic को Java protocol में बदलता है ताकि Bedrock clients Java servers में join कर सकें।
  • प्रति-server configuration बनाता है (plugin folder और config file plugins/Geyser-Spigot के तहत बनाई जाती है)।
  • Bedrock authentication के लिए Floodgate के साथ जोड़ने की आधिकारिक सिफारिश की जाती है, जब आप चाहते हैं कि Bedrock खिलाड़ी Java account authentication के बिना join करें।
  • GeyserMC project के हिस्से के रूप में समर्थित और maintained है (source project repository में उपलब्ध है)।

🧩 यह किनके लिए है

  • वे server owners जो एक ही Spigot या Paper backend पर Java/Bedrock crossplay चाहते हैं।
  • छोटे से बड़े Survival, SMP, और community servers जिन्हें Bedrock client compatibility चाहिए।
  • वे administrators जो Geyser को अलग standalone proxy की बजाय plugin के रूप में चलाना पसंद करते हैं।

🏗️ उदाहरण उपयोग

  • अलग proxy server चलाए बिना मोबाइल और console खिलाड़ियों (Bedrock) को Spigot/Paper Java server से जुड़ने देना।
  • एक public SMP server चलाना जो Java और Bedrock दोनों clients को स्वीकार करे, जबकि सारी game logic एक ही backend पर रहे।

⚙️ स्थापना

📥 सेटअप

  • Spigot/Paper platform के लिए आधिकारिक Geyser-Spigot JAR डाउनलोड करें।
  • Geyser-Spigot.jar फ़ाइल को अपने server की plugins/ directory में रखें।
  • Server start या restart करें और server logs जांचें ताकि पुष्टि हो सके कि plugin enabled हुआ और उसने अपना folder बना लिया।

📦 निर्भरताएँ

  • Floodgate (वैकल्पिक): जब आप चाहते हैं कि Bedrock खिलाड़ी Java account authentication के बिना authenticate/join करें, तब इसकी सिफारिश की जाती है; Floodgate को Geyser के सामान्य companion के रूप में सूचीबद्ध किया जाता है।

🧾 कॉन्फ़िगरेशन

  • Geyser-Spigot plugins/Geyser-Spigot के तहत एक configuration directory और एक main config file बनाता है, जहाँ listeners, remote Java server settings, और अन्य options सेट किए जाते हैं। ज़रूरत के अनुसार उन फ़ाइलों को संपादित करें और बदलाव लागू करने के लिए server restart करें।

🧠 तकनीकी नोट्स

  • पुष्टि किए गए समर्थित server platforms: Spigot और Paper.
  • दस्तावेज़ित रूप से यह Spigot/Paper plugin के रूप में 1.16.5 और उससे ऊपर के modern server versions को सपोर्ट करता है।
  • Source code और issue tracking GeyserMC project repository में project के source repository के तहत maintained हैं।
  • MIT License के अंतर्गत licensed है।

🤝 यह plugin कब उपयोगी है

यदि आपको अलग proxy process चलाए बिना किसी मौजूदा Spigot/Paper Java server पर Bedrock खिलाड़ियों को स्वीकार करना है, तो Geyser-Spigot एक maintained, server-side protocol translation layer प्रदान करता है जो Bedrock connectivity को Java खिलाड़ियों के साथ उसी backend पर रखता है.

Geyser-Spigot प्लगइन वाले सर्वर

प्लगइन Geyser-Spigot का पेज दिखाता है कि मॉनिटरिंग ने इस प्लगइन को किन सर्वरों पर पाया, किन प्लेटफ़ॉर्म और वर्ज़न के साथ यह मिलता है।

प्लगइन्स कमांड, इकॉनमी, प्रोटेक्शन, एक्सेस अधिकार, मिनी-गेम्स, इंटीग्रेशन या अन्य मैकेनिक्स जोड़ सकते हैं। Geyser-Spigot की वास्तविक भूमिका संबंधित सर्वर की कॉन्फ़िगरेशन पर निर्भर करती है।

डेटा सर्वरों के तकनीकी जवाबों से स्वचालित रूप से बनता है। यदि कोई सर्वर प्लगइन सूची छुपाता है, तो वह इस अनुभाग में नहीं दिखेगा, भले ही Geyser-Spigot का उपयोग करता हो।

Geyser-Spigot वाले सर्वरों की सूची का उपयोग करके प्रोजेक्ट्स की तुलना करें, संगत वर्ज़न जांचें या सार्वजनिक सर्वरों पर प्लगइन के उपयोग के उदाहरण खोजें।